On the new query that results, change the name from "Query 1" to an . This signifies that the value of the measurement is not saved in the memory. Here we will see how to calculate the difference of days in between two dates using a Power BI Measure. The login page will open in a new tab. It is only calculated once in Card Visual when the calculation occurs. This reference is where you'll find detailed info on DAX syntax, operators, and over 200 DAX functions. Power Query if Statements. Date separator. When you create a measure from the ribbon, you can create it in any of your tables, but it's easier to find if you create it where you plan to use it. Given the Table is called Test, the function I provided gives the total durable score (not ratio) based on a Durability field which has a Text value of either "Durable" or "Normal" as per the question. Turning columns to rows, or rows to columns is easy with Power Query and Power BI.
Power BI - Using Power Query to calculate Duration | Magnetism You should know that when using a measure, it is unable to call table column directly. One is some random dates and another is todays date. Display the month as an abbreviation (Jan-Dec). In the formula bar, begin typing Net Sales. You can then use the value(s) in a measure such as, To access the value of a column across a relationship either from the Many to the one or One-to-One, use RELATED(), New Column = Related(Supplier[Durability]). Understanding Measure in Power BI: A Wider Aspect. In this blog, we converted a code which is in a year, week, and day of the week format to a proper date value. This consumes disc space as well as RAM, making your report less performant. A new column chart visualization appears, showing the sum total of all values in the SalesAmount column of the Sales table. This tutorial will guide you through understanding measures and creating your own basic measures in Power BI Desktop. Solution 2 : Try to create a new column named [dateFormatted] and apply the formula as follows: dateFormatted = Date (Left ( [date],4),Right (left ( [date],6),2),right ( [date],2)) select the new column and change its type to date as follows: Expression: Profit = Fact Internet Sales [Sales Amount] Fact Internet Sales [Total Product Cost]. Displays number with thousand separators, if appropriate; displays two digits to the right of the decimal separator. Because Year is a numeric field, Power BI Desktop sums up its values. Here's an example I created using Customer ID to do a virtual look up on a total sales measure. Both are written in DAX (Data Analysis Expressions), Power BI Desktops primary formula, query language and make most of the part of Power BI calculations.
Convert measure to column - Microsoft Power BI Community This aggregation can be as basic as adding up sales or as complicated as computing monthly average sales over a rolling 12-month period.
Power BI: Convert text (yyyymmdd) to date (dd/mm/yyyy) The best way to think of columns is as static row-level properties. But sometimes that data just doesnt include everything you need to answer some of your most important questions. Slowed Performance: Table and Matrix Visuals, Power BI Summation of Measures vs.
Change the Column or Measure Value in a Power BI Visual by - RADACAD For this calculation, Jan will create a measure. This tutorial uses the Contoso Sales Sample for Power BI Desktop file, which includes online sales data from the fictitious company, Contoso. I need a function that: IF Column Value1 is empty, take Column Value2, and if this one is empty, take Column Value3, and if that one is empty, take Column Value4. To learn more, see our tips on writing great answers. I want to combine the measures I have successfully added to Supplier Names with Durability Risk to come up with a total Quality Risk on Supplier Names. Thanks for contributing an answer to Stack Overflow! This means that the more computed memory you have, the more memory you will consume and the longer your refresh time will be. Example =IF( [Country]="USA",1,0). in Power BI | May 3, 2020 | 7 comments; Related Posts. When you need to filter your data model using the outcomes.
Power BI DAX Back to Basics: Scalar Vs. Tabular Functions Calculated column compression may not be as excellent as imported column compression. By using a 3-way lookup, we merged these columns together to achieve a single . Calculated Columns and Measures are the most common types of calculations. It works the same as if-else in SQL. However, sometimes you need this calculation to be dynamic as a measure in DAX. By default, the model culture property is set according to the user locale of the computer. DAX formulas use many of the same functions, operators, and syntax as Excel formulas. Upgrade to Microsoft Edge to take advantage of the latest features, security updates, and technical support. To see how Power BI Desktop creates a measure, follow these steps: In Power BI Desktop, select File > Open, browse to the Contoso Sales Sample for Power BI Desktop.pbix file, and then choose Open. From the above table, we can see by using this measure will calculate the date difference from today. For this, we have created a table having a date column (including todays date i.e. This action saves your new measure in the Sales table, where it's easy to find. We can see the difference and comparison between the previous table and the filtered table. ncdu: What's going on with this second size column? Jan can further analyze the projections by filtering on specific resellers or by adding other fields to the report. Please note that this would still be extremely quick for simple calculations or calculations performed in a properly constructed model. Select the Date column. It seems like I need to group the data in . Scientific format.
Convert UTC to Local Time in Power BI - IntelliTect Displays number with thousand separators, at least one digit to the left and two digits to the right of the decimal separator. However, you can sum the numeric expression that you have to a recognized date/time value. Power BI Measure date between (DATESBETWEEN()), Power BI Measure Date difference from Today, Power bi measure switch statement with examples, Countif function in Power BI Measure + 10 Useful Examples, Power BI Slicer How to use with examples, How to use Microsoft Power BI Scatter Chart, Power BI Measure date between(DATESBETWEEN()), Power BI Measure Date difference from today. When it occurs in a column or bar chart, it only occurs for a few elements. to use BUCKETS measure as a column you have to recreate Rank 1 and 2 as a columns. Measure to measure formula is possible. To create a custom column, follow these steps: Launch Power BI Desktop and load some data. Condition one ( ISFILTERED) is checking if there's an ACTIVE filter on the column. A value or expression that evaluates to a single value. If you want to convert the measures' result into column, maybe is possible, but if you want to use a slicer to control column, it is not possible. Net Sales per Unit = [Net Sales] / SUM(Sales[SalesQuantity]). You can also pick data categories for measures. Backslash. Display a time as a complete time (including hour, minute, and second), formatted using the time separator defined by the time format recognized by your system. Display the month as a number without a leading zero (1-12). If your system is set to 24-hour clock, the string is typical set to an empty string. Solution 2 :
Calculated Columns and Measures in DAX - SQLBI Hidden measures are displayed and accessible in Power BI Desktop, however, you won't see hidden measures in Excel or the Power BI services, since Excel and the Power BI service are considered client tools. If the visualization displays a slider instead of a list, choose List from the down arrow in the slider. For example, "p" as an abbreviation for "Percent" isn't supported. Give an example for the first month in the first . So the logic of your measures and the structure of your table are important.
Extract Month Short Form from a date in Power BI using DAX - YouTube However, Power Query lacks a good way to . The above chart showing the sum of total sale between those specified dates.
Date and time functions (DAX) - DAX | Microsoft Learn How to convert a measure column to a dimension column in Power BI Be sure to check out the DAX Resource Center Wiki, where influential members of the BI community share their knowledge of DAX. you can also try there.. The actual character used as a decimal placeholder in the formatted output depends on the Number Format recognized by your system. Display the minute as a number with a leading zero (00-59). Right? The actual character used as the date separator in formatted output is determined by your system settings. And the DAX expression is: We will use a card chart to show this measure in it: By applying this simple DAX expression we can reveal todays date. DAX formulas are a lot like Excel formulas. If you want to convert the measures result into column, maybe is possible, but if you want to use a slicer to control column, it is not possible. format provided is dd/mm/yyyy. Decimal placeholder. If the format expression contains at least one digit placeholder (, Display a literal character. @az38I tried your logic but showing incorrect result.showing impactor in all rows. In the Fields pane, expand the Sales table. $12,345.67 "Currency" displays the number with your currency locale formatting. From the Home tab on the ribbon, select Transform data, and then select Transform data from the menu.
Convert column to measure - Power BI Moving averages using DAX date functions.
Solving DAX Time Zone Issue in Power BI - RADACAD The formula bar appears along the top of the report canvas, where you can rename your measure and enter a DAX formula. But it is always one single value. Select Query By Example\Query by Selection. I managed to get this to work as a measure in DAX but I need this to be converted into a column: The dax measure is . Localized. Import compression has the potential to be improved. Its library provides immense flexibility in creating measures to calculate results for just about any data analysis need. of days between the Order date and Ship date. Some advantages of model measures are that you can name them whatever you want, making them more identifiable. All SQL Server app builders should be aware of, and this post describes the behaviour of this bug in more detail, including workarounds to the problem. Theres a lot more to help you learn how to create your own. Step 2: By default, any aggregation will be applied in the . Power BI vs SSRS: Key Differences You Should Know, Calculated Column & Measures in Power BI: Understand the Difference, Power BI License Types: A Comparative Study to Choose the Best License for Your Enterprise, Row Level Security in Power BI: Setup Process & Concept. For example, 11:07:31 AM. Additionally, the Power BI component Power Query provides a powerful and dynamic tool for loading and transforming data into Power BI's data model. Digit placeholder. To execute these above subtopics, here we are going to use sample data (excel file). Using insert column from examples, I converted DDMMYYYY (convert to text) to DD/MM/YYYY (convert to date) which ended up being this: You can make use of the Date.FromText function. What is the point of Thrower's Bandolier? She likes to share her technical expertise in EnjoySharePoint.com and SPGuides.com. However, the maximum number accepted in each argument is 32,767. If you wish to do this, youll need a Column rather than a Measure. Add your new Net Sales measure to the report canvas, and calculate net sales for whatever other fields you add to the report. You can name measures whatever you want, and add them to a new or existing visualization just like any other field. @Uzi2019 , measure to the column is not possible. Hi @santoshBI , UTC is 5 hrs ahead of EST,so create below M query to convert the timezone column to EST time: EST = DateTimeZone.SwitchZone ( [UTC],-5) And you will see: For the sample .pbix file,pls see attached.
Your worksheet will refresh more quickly. In the Values box in the Visualizations pane, select the down arrow next to Year, and then choose Don't summarize from the list. Power BI Measures vs Calculated Columns: Which one is better? This symbol works like the 0 digit placeholder, except that leading and trailing zeros aren't displayed if the number has the same or fewer digits than there are # characters on either side of the decimal separator in the format expression. With Power BI Desktop, you can create your own measures with the Data Analysis Expressions (DAX) formula language. DAX includes a library of over 200 functions, operators, and constructs. Add a slicer to further filter net sales and sales amounts by calendar year: Select a blank area next to the chart. Digit placeholder. When the worksheet is updated against the data source, the Calculated Columns are recalculated. However, it is very useful, and many Power BI users are still not aware of it. You can use them as arguments in other DAX expressions, and you can make them perform complex calculations quickly. A measures table is essentially a placeholder table that serves as a storage location for your measures. Lets take a closer look. Suppliers has a 1:1 relationship with Supplier Names. In the Values area of the Visualizations pane, select the down arrow to the right of SalesAmount. Display the date as a complete date (including day, month, and year), formatted according to your system's short date format setting. Please upload your files to OneDrive For Business and share the link here. The answer is to include it in a report. A measure is calculated on the fly, using the CPUs processing power as well as temporary memory, so its understandable that it would take some time to complete the computation. Could anyone please help me convert this measure into Column.? This article focuses on fundamental concepts in DAX, such as syntax, functions, and a more thorough understanding of context. Measures calculate a result from an expression formula. So if I want to show my local time in Auckland, I have to add 12 hours to it. Can airtags be tracked from an iMac desktop, with no iPhone? Any ideas. To show this amount, we are going to use a card visual. A measure is evaluated in the context of the cell evaluated in a report or in a DAX query, whereas a calculated column is computed at the row level within the table it belongs to. EOMONTH: Returns the date in datetime format of the last day of the month, before or after a specified number of months. Measures help you by performing calculations on your data as you interact with your reports. Calculated columns, just like all the other data imported from a data source, are stored in. For example, the following doesn't work: Durability Risk = IF([Durability]="Durable",0,1). Calculated using all of the filters: Contextual Filtering. This function is not supported for use in DirectQuery mode when used in calculated columns or row-level security (RLS) rules. The default short date format is, Display a date serial number as a complete date (including day, month, and year) formatted according to the long date setting recognized by your system. Now we will create a measure that will calculate the total sale between 1/1/2015 to 1/10/15. You don't need to do the Detect Data Type step.
To display a character that has special meaning as a literal character, precede it with a backslash (. If, Display the month as a number with a leading zero (01-12). Displays a time using your current culture's long time format; typically includes hours, minutes, seconds. Power BI Desktop created its own measure by summing up all of the values in Last Years Sales. In the Pivot Table, you cant utilize a Measure on Rows, Columns. For example, the following doesn't work: Durability Risk = IF([Durability]="Durable",0,1) Even if I use Power Query to crea. Measure := TRUNC ( NOW () ) At this point, if you try to change the format of the measure, the "Date Time" format is disabled: In DAX there is no type conversion operator to date/time. However, not all types of aggregation apply to every numeric datatype.
Add a custom column in Power BI Desktop - Power BI TIME - DAX Guide Copyright 2022 EPC Group. Display the minute as a number without a leading zero (0-59). In the Pivot Table, you cant utilize a Measure on Rows, Columns, Filters or Slicers. DAY: Returns the day of the month, a number from 1 to 31.
How to Change Date Format in Power BI? - WallStreetMojo The suggestion list shows only measures to add to your formula. If you use your formula in a calculated column. Display the hour as a number with a leading zero (00-23). 1.23E+04 "Scientific" displays the number in scientific notation with two decimal digits. For example, 11:07 AM. However, DAX functions are designed to work with relational data and perform more dynamic calculations as you interact with your reports. Read Power bi measure divide + 8 examples. When configuring a Power BI data model, the addition of one or more new column to store a calculated duration between two Date/Time values in Days, Hours or Minutes, or perhaps just Total Hours, is sometimes required.